  13. 91lxttrim

    trick flow top end kit *need help adjusting rockers*

    Some people do 1/2, others 3/4. If you do a half turn and they are noisey, do 3/4. Just keep spinning the pushrod until you feel resistance and you can't turn it as freely anymore. You just don't want to crank it down or have them too loose. hope that isn't too general... good luck
